    Incredible effect. Absolutely gorgeous. Green Stuff World has some metallic color paints. Are they useful here as a potential shortcut?

    • @MohawkMiniatures
      @MohawkMiniatures  Před rokem +1

      Hi David, sorry for the late reply here but it's been a bit busy in the studio! Not really mate, the point of this is that you can apply the highlights and shadows where you want them to be. If you use a coloured metallic paint what you usually find is that there's no chance to add those things in, and you're left to the mercy of the lights in the place that your mini is. This way you have full control of it and it'll give you a much better mini overall
